Understanding French Door Replacement

What Are French Doors?

French doors are hinged double doors that typically have glass panes extending for many of their length. They can be used both inside your home and outdoors, making them a versatile option for lots of homeowners. The main appeal of French doors depends on their capability to open up living spaces and produce a welcoming atmosphere.

When to Replace French Doors

Knowing when to replace your French doors is crucial for keeping your home's stability. Here are common indicators that it's time for replacement:

  • Visible damage: Cracks, warping, or decay in the door frame or structure.
  • Energy inefficiency: Poor insulation leading to drafts or increased energy bills.
  • Hard operation: Doors that are challenging to open or close, which may suggest hardware issues or warping.
  • Outdated appearance: Aesthetic refresh to line up with existing home design trends.

Choosing the Right Replacement French Doors

Selecting the best French doors for your home is a crucial step. Key factors to consider consist of:

1. Material Choices

  • Wood: Traditional and aesthetically pleasing, however may need more maintenance.
  • Vinyl: Durable, low-maintenance, and energy-efficient.
  • Fiberglass: Offers excellent insulation and resistance to weather, though typically more costly.
  • Aluminum: Modern look and resilient, however not as energy-efficient as other products.

2. Design

  • Timeless French Doors: Double doors with glass panels.
  • Sliding French Doors: Space-saving style that glides, perfect for tighter spaces.
  • Multi-Panel French Doors: Adds an extensive view and enables more light.

3. Glass Options

  • Tempered Glass: Stronger and much safer, appropriate for heavily used areas.
  • Low-E Glass: Offers much better insulation and UV protection.

4. Configuration

  • Swing-Out: Traditional opening mechanism.
  • Swing-In: Opens inward, saving exterior area.
  • Custom-made Sizes: Tailored to fit particular openings.

The Replacement Process

Replacing your French doors includes a number of essential steps:

Step 1: Assess the Current Space

Step the size of your existing doors and examine the space for any obstructions. This evaluation will help in picking the suitable size for the brand-new doors.

Action 2: Choose Your Replacement Doors

Based on the info collected, choose your wanted material, style, and configuration. Seek advice from professionals if needed.

Action 3: Remove Old Doors

Carefully remove the existing doors and any surrounding trim. This step might require someone with woodworking abilities, particularly if damage is believed.

Step 4: Prepare the Opening

Inspect the frame for decay or damage. Make essential repairs to guarantee a safe suitable for the new doors.

Step 5: Install the New Doors

Follow the manufacturer's directions for installation. Ensure that the doors are level and appropriately aligned. Seal any gaps to enhance energy efficiency.

Action 6: Add Finishing Touches

Set up new trim, and handles, and paint or stain as needed to match your interior style.

Table: Comparative Analysis of French Door Materials

Product Pros Cons Cost Range (per door)
Wood Aesthetically pleasing, personalized High maintenance, prone to rot £ 1,000 - £ 2,500
Vinyl Low maintenance, energy-efficient Limited design choices £ 500 - £ 1,200
Fiberglass Energy-efficient, weather-resistant Pricey £ 1,000 - £ 3,000
Aluminum Modern look, long lasting Less energy efficient £ 800 - £ 1,800

Common FAQs

1. How much does it cost to change French doors?

The expense can vary considerably based on materials, style, and installation intricacy. Normally, you can expect to invest anywhere from £ 500 to £ 3,000 per door, including installation.

2. Can I change French doors myself?

While it's possible for homeowners with enough DIY abilities, it's typically best to work with specialists to ensure correct installation and avoid errors.

3. How do I preserve my brand-new French doors?

Maintenance will largely depend upon the material picked. Generally:

  • Wood: Regularly check for wetness and repaint or stain as required.
  • Vinyl: Clean with soap and water; very little maintenance needed.
  • Fiberglass/Aluminum: Wipe clean and check seals occasionally.

4. Are all French doors energy-efficient?

Not all French doors are energy-efficient. Look for doors ranked for energy efficiency (like Energy Star ®) to ensure finest practice.

5. How long do French doors last?

With correct maintenance, quality French doors can last anywhere from 20 to 30 years.
